Federal Deputy Patrus Ananias has officially announced his candidacy for Governor of Minas Gerais, a move seen as crucial for President Lula's national campaign. Ananias, a veteran PT politician with roots in Catholic groups that helped found the party, confirmed his decision in a video posted on social media.

"I have made a decision that I want to share directly with you today. This is the first formal announcement of my candidacy for governor of the state of Minas Gerais," Ananias stated. He emphasized his lifelong commitment to politics, stemming from his Christian upbringing and dedication to helping the poor. This religious and social background is a theme he highlighted as increasingly relevant in recent elections.

The alliance between Ananias and Lula was solidified after a conversation on June 16th. While Ananias requested time to consult with allies, the PT party in Minas Gerais convened a meeting to formally endorse him. His public announcement followed this internal party process.

Ananias was not Lula's first choice for the gubernatorial race. The president had initially hoped to secure Senator Rodrigo Pacheco, who showed no interest, and later favored former Contagem Mayor Marรญlia Campos. Campos, however, is expected to run for a Senate seat instead. The PT also approached PDT candidate Alexandre Kalil, who rejected an alliance with Lula for the first round of the election, despite having been an ally in 2022.

Ananias, 74, brings extensive political experience, including a term as mayor of Belo Horizonte and service as a federal minister. He is currently in his fourth term as a federal deputy and has previously run for state governor in 1998 and vice-governor in 2010, without success. His candidacy now moves forward for formalization at the local convention and subsequent registration.
